Local Eugene favorite Halie Loren releases live CD nationwide



The first thing you notice is that voice: deep and rich and warm, gorgeous, graceful, and somehow earthy and ethereal at once. Think Peggy Lee and Billie Holiday and Joni Mitchell, or, more recently, Diana Krall or Norah Jones. For over 10 years, Eugene native Halie Loren has developed a style in singing and songwriting that is familiar yet totally her own. Her new album shows Halie at her best, in front of a live audience. From great originals (Free to be Loved, They Oughta Write a Song) to interpretations of rock classics, (Sunny Afternoon, Still Haven't Found What I'm Looking For), Halie Loren proves that her voice is certainly a must hear voice of the new decade.
